Transaction 7e223e318cf71a5107a61c683ef1490de6c7ed9bf6478d1f8ae543f09094e3f9

1 Input
2 Outputs
  • 7e223e318cf71a5107a61c683ef1490de6c7ed9bf6478d1f8ae543f09094e3f9:0
  • value  229477
    address  39RvxcmUj4PHhuYymuLdb8p7qEh9JPWNYA
  • 7e223e318cf71a5107a61c683ef1490de6c7ed9bf6478d1f8ae543f09094e3f9:1
  • value  1858537945
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V